Same issue here. Graphics provided by:
01:00.0 VGA compatible controller [0300]: nVidia Corporation NV17 [GeForce4
420 Go] [10de:0175] (rev a3)
with nouveau.

The boot splash does appear for about 2 seconds, but then disappears and is
replaced by typical boot messages. It stops at "Waiting for /dev to be fully
populated... done." It is at this point that I have to press enter.

It occurs to me that this is essentially the same behaviour as booting with
'single', except without the root password/ctrl+d prompt. After pressing
enter once, my system boots the rest of the way normally, albeit without the
progress bar I was hoping for.

This system was upgraded from Lenny in February, shortly after the Squeeze
release. Prior to the upgrade I had not attempted to use any kind of
bootsplash.
